Djibouti hunger outlook worsens as 256,000 face crisis or emergency levels
A UN-backed global food monitoring network warned Friday that more than 256,000 people in Djibouti are likely to face crisis or emergency level hunger over the coming months. The report describes a sharp spike in hunger conditions in the country.

The figure equals around 25 per cent of Djibouti's population, according to the alert. The source does not identify the specific causes of the projected deterioration.
The warning places a large share of the population in a higher-risk food security category over the coming months. The report was released Friday, with no additional details provided in the source about response measures or affected regions within the country.
